#d29c28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d29c28 is composed of 82.4% red, 61.2%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.7% magenta, 81%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 40.9 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 49%. #d29c28 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ff50 with #a53900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#d29c28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d29c28 has RGB values of R:210, G:156,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.81,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13802536.

Shades and Tints of #d29c28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0902 is the darkest color, while #fefd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#d29c28
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858075 is the less saturated color, while #f8aa02 is the most saturated one.
